June has started out rather cool and showery across the region, with measurable rain falling on just about every day so far. A few thunderstorms have also been thrown in there as well, but it certainly has not felt summer-like.
But a bit of a pattern shift will occur for the second half of our weekend as a ridge of high pressure attempts to build into the region and a warm front pushes northward. This will allow a warmer and more humid air mass to infiltrate on Sunday and into early next week with temperatures well into the 80’s.
